Service Route Changes Clause Samples

The Service Route Changes clause defines the process and conditions under which the routes for provided services may be altered during the term of an agreement. Typically, this clause outlines who has the authority to request or approve changes, the notice required before implementing a new route, and any limitations or procedures for making such adjustments. For example, a transportation provider may need to reroute deliveries due to road closures or client requests, and this clause would govern how those changes are managed. Its core function is to provide flexibility in service delivery while ensuring both parties are informed and agree to any modifications, thereby minimizing disputes and maintaining operational efficiency.
Service Route Changes. Contractor must submit to City, in writing, any proposed route change (including maps thereof) not less than sixty (60) calendar days prior to the proposed date of 1302 implementation. Contractor may not implement any route changes without the prior review of the Agreement 1303 Administrator. If the change will change the Collection day for a Service Recipient, Contractor must notify 1304 those Service Recipients in writing of route changes not less than thirty (30) days before the proposed date 1305 of implementation.
Service Route Changes. CONTRACTOR shall submit to the City 35 Representative, in writing, any proposed route change (including maps thereof) not less than 36 forty-five (45) calendar days prior to the proposed date of implementation. The City 37 Representative may provide written comments to CONTRACTOR on such proposed change no 38 later than ten (10) Work Days after receipt of the proposal from CONTRACTOR, and 39 CONTRACTOR shall revise the routes to reflect such comments and return them to the City 40 Representative within ten (10) Work Days of receipt of such comments, for CITY corroboration. 41 CONTRACTOR shall not implement any route changes without the prior approval of the City 42 Representative. If the approved route change will change the day on which Street Sweeping 43 Service will occur, CONTRACTOR shall notify the affected Service Recipients of route changes 44 not less than thirty (30) Work Days before the proposed date of implementation in a manner 45 approved by the City Representative.
Service Route Changes. 17 CONTRACTOR shall submit to the City Representative, in writing, any proposed 18 route change (including maps) not less than sixty (60) calendar days prior to the 19 proposed date of implementation. The City Representative may provide written 20 comments to CONTRACTOR on such proposed change no later than ten (10) Work 21 Days after receipt of the proposal from CONTRACTOR, and CONTRACTOR shall 22 revise the routes to reflect such comments and return them to the City Representative 23 within ten (10) Work Days of receipt of such comments, for CITY corroboration. 24 CONTRACTOR shall not implement any route changes without the prior approval of the 25 City Representative. If the approved route change will change the day on which either 26 YT Collection Service or Residential Street Sweeping Service will occur, or will change 27 the time of collection from morning to afternoon or vice versa, CONTRACTOR shall 28 provide notice of route change, in a manner approved by the City Representative, to the 29 affected Service Recipients, including the management of the affected Multi Family 30 Dwelling Service Units and Mobile Home Park Service Units not less than thirty (30) 31 Work days before the proposed date of implementation. 32 If the route change will change the collection day for a Service Unit, 33 CONTRACTOR shall first coordinate the proposed change with other Recycle Plus 34 service providers and submit to the CITY a transition plan for the route change, and 35 provide a weekly status on the plan. Specifically, the plan must address how 36 CONTRACTOR will resolve missed collections and respond to increase in calls from 37 Service Recipients.
